No. Both engines reliability will be down to the torque production that the cast pistons and sleeves can handle. Has nothing to do with VTEC. Look into more D-series setups and see what others engines are tapping out at. Also, I'd recommend doing head studs. On a D, you probably will lift the head. lol

I guess technically, a vtec engine revs higher, and will make power higher up in the rpm range. So most likely you will be revving your engine out more, and living in the upper half of the rpm's. This will put more wear on your engine than running it at a lower rpm, so i guess in that round about way you could think so.

But power (torque) is what will kill an engine. Two engines with perfect tunes, one making 400hp, one making 200, the one with 200 will last longer. less stress on the internals.
